[Blind-Computing] windows media 11 and real alternitive
Hello, I have windows media 11 and the real alternative that has the media player classic which I like to play my mp3s. I cant seem to find the real alternative when I use applications and open with submenu on the mp3 file, it does not come up as an option for playing media. I am sure it is installed and I selected it to be my default player during the install. I tried to uninstall windows media11 but the computer said I could not. The instructions I have from the Access Technology Institute textbook seem to differ from yours. The ones I have to access the quick access toolbar are to press ALT, arrow up once. Then to right or left arrow to navigate among the choices. It goes on to say that save is 1, undo is 2 and redo last action is 3. JAWS is not speaking any of these numbers and the only way I've found so far to hear JAWS speak the shortcut keys is to route JAWS to PC when focus is placed on the item in the quick access toolbar. I discovered that paste special has a shortcut of Control-Alt-V which is helpful and will save me from going into the quick access toolbar if I can remember it, but I want to be comfortable with the feature. When I'm in the Quick Access Toolbar, from what the textbook says, I'm expecting to hear JAWS say something like 1 Save 2 Undo 3 redo last action when I left or right arrow among the default options and the only indication I found so far about what number goes with which action is from the text book. Do I have to configure anything in JAWS to hear them or are the numbers only heard after customizing the quick access toolbar? ALT plus 1 works to save, so the numbers associated with the items are there-I'm just not hearing them. Isn't JAWS supposed to say something like Paste Special Control-Alt-V when focus is on the item in the quick access toolbar?
